How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Indianola Heights?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Indianola Heights Studio Apartments | $696 | $650 | $735 |
| Indianola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$771 | $600 | $895 |
| Indianola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$913 | $750 | $1,250 |
| Indianola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,750 | $1,300 | $2,200 |
| Indianola Heights 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,350 | $1,350 | $1,350 |
